The extension manager displays the following message in German OOo version if 
an 
extension update was successful:
"Es sind keine Fehler aufgetreten." (roughly translated to English: "No errors 
occurred.")

The first word that catches your eye in that message is "Fehler" (error), which 
immediately leads to the impression that an error must have occurred. Only when 
reading the message a second time, you realize that the update was actually 
successfully completed.
Therefore, I would suggest to change the message to something like:
"Die Aktualisierung war erfolgreich." (i.e. "Update completed successfully")
